Interstellar is an absolute masterpiece that left me in awe from start to finish. Christopher Nolan's visionary direction, combined with a thought-provoking story and stellar performances, creates an unforgettable cinematic experience.
From the very beginning, the film captivates with its stunning visuals and breathtaking space sequences. The attention to detail in the visual effects is mind-blowing, making every moment feel incredibly realistic. The vastness of space is beautifully portrayed, leaving viewers with a sense of wonder and insignificance in the grand scheme of the universe.
The story itself is a captivating blend of science fiction and human emotion. It explores profound themes such as love, sacrifice, and the boundless nature of human curiosity. Interstellar takes its time to delve into complex scientific concepts, making it both intellectually stimulating and emotionally engaging.
Matthew McConaughey delivers a mesmerizing performance as Cooper, a former pilot turned astronaut. His portrayal of a father torn between saving humanity and his own family is deeply moving. Anne Hathaway, Michael Caine, and the rest of the cast also deliver exceptional performances, adding depth and authenticity to their characters. The film's score, composed by Hans Zimmer, is nothing short of extraordinary.
Interstellar is not just a movie; it's an exploration of the human spirit and our relentless pursuit of knowledge. It challenges us to ponder the mysteries of the universe and our place within it. This film will stay with you long after the credits roll, leaving you questioning the boundaries of time, space, and the power of love.
